3. Nitriding process is introducing nitrogen
atom to obtain hard surface of steel
component
To use medium carbon steel & alloy steel (
Al, Cr, Mo)
use of ammonia gas
4. To heat 450 to 550 c heat and spread
ammonia gas
20 to 80 hours
Ti me & tempreature to deside surface
hardness & depth
8. Solid state hardening process
This is the process of increase carbon
content on the surface of workpice
Materials used ( charcoal , barium carbonate ,
leather scraps)
Carbon rich material evenly placed
To heat the air tight furnace 850 to 950 c
Work piece + carbon rich material heat and
react
Outer surface of material with increace
carbon content
12. In cyaniding carbon and nitrogen are
introduced into the surface of steel by
heating it to a suitable tempreature .
And holding it in contact with molten
cyanide to from a thin skin is subsequently
quenched
30% NACN , 40% NA2CO3 , 30% NACL
13. Case depth is about 0.25mm
Negligible change in dimension
Distorition may occur
15. Here carbon and nitrogen are added on
the work piece surface by passing a gas
containing carbon and nitrogen
16. Work piece kept in a furnace and heated to a
tempreature 800 to 900 c
Natural gas containing ammonia and hydro
carbon is passed inside the furnace
Carbon and nitrogen released from this gas at
high temp . and it react with iron on the work
piece surface and from iron carbide case
Kept inside the furnace for 20 min
0.5 mm case hardness obtained
